Home
last modified time | relevance | path

Searched refs:foldStatus (Results 1 – 25 of 88) sorted by relevance

1234

/ohos5.0/base/hiviewdfx/hiview/plugins/usage_event_report/cache/
H A Dfold_event_cacher.cpp77 int GetCombineScreenStatus(int foldStatus, int vhMode) in GetCombineScreenStatus() argument
82 if (foldStatus == 1 && vhMode == 0) { in GetCombineScreenStatus()
85 …if ((foldStatus == 2 || foldStatus == 3) && vhMode == 1) { // foldStatus: 2-fold status 3- half fo… in GetCombineScreenStatus()
88 …if ((foldStatus == 2 || foldStatus == 3) && vhMode == 0) { // foldStatus: 2-fold status 3- half fo… in GetCombineScreenStatus()
183 appEventRecord.foldStatus = combineScreenStatus; in ProcessForegroundEvent()
203 appEventRecord.foldStatus = combineScreenStatus; in ProcessBackgroundEvent()
245 auto it = durations.find(foldStatus); in GetFoldStatusDuration()
259 newRecord.foldStatus = appEventRecord.foldStatus; in ProcessCountDurationEvent()
290 … int foldStatus = (it->rawid == FoldEventId::EVENT_APP_EXIT) ? it->foldStatus : it->preFoldStatus; in CalCulateDuration() local
325 durations[foldStatus] = duration; in Accumulative()
[all …]
/ohos5.0/docs/zh-cn/application-dev/media/camera/
H A Dcamera-foldable-display.md17 @StorageLink('foldStatus') @Watch('reloadXComponent') foldStatus: number = 0;
68 AppStorage.setOrCreate<number>('foldStatus', foldStatusInfo.foldStatus);
84 preFoldStatus = foldStatus;
87 preFoldStatus = foldStatus;
89 AppStorage.setOrCreate<number>('foldStatus', foldStatus);
109 @StorageLink('foldStatus') @Watch('reloadXComponent') foldStatus: number = 0;
142 (foldStatus: display.FoldStatus): void => this.onDisplayFoldStatusChange(foldStatus);
146 console.info(TAG + 'foldStatusChanged foldStatus: ' + foldStatusInfo.foldStatus);
151 AppStorage.setOrCreate<number>('foldStatus', foldStatusInfo.foldStatus);
155 console.error(TAG + `onDisplayFoldStatusChange foldStatus: ${foldStatus}`);
[all …]
/ohos5.0/docs/en/application-dev/media/camera/
H A Dcamera-foldable-display.md17 @StorageLink('foldStatus') @Watch('reloadXComponent') foldStatus: number = 0;
68 AppStorage.setOrCreate<number>('foldStatus', foldStatusInfo.foldStatus);
84 preFoldStatus = foldStatus;
87 preFoldStatus = foldStatus;
89 AppStorage.setOrCreate<number>('foldStatus', foldStatus);
109 @StorageLink('foldStatus') @Watch('reloadXComponent') foldStatus: number = 0;
142 (foldStatus: display.FoldStatus): void => this.onDisplayFoldStatusChange(foldStatus);
146 console.info(TAG + 'foldStatusChanged foldStatus: ' + foldStatusInfo.foldStatus);
151 AppStorage.setOrCreate<number>('foldStatus', foldStatusInfo.foldStatus);
155 console.error(TAG + `onDisplayFoldStatusChange foldStatus: ${foldStatus}`);
[all …]
/ohos5.0/base/powermgr/display_manager/brightness_manager/src/
H A Dcalculation_curve.cpp112 int BrightnessCalculationCurve::GetDisplayIdWithFoldstatus(int foldStatus) in GetDisplayIdWithFoldstatus() argument
115 if (displayModeMap.find(foldStatus) != displayModeMap.end()) { in GetDisplayIdWithFoldstatus()
116 return displayModeMap[foldStatus].displayId; in GetDisplayIdWithFoldstatus()
121 int BrightnessCalculationCurve::GetSensorIdWithFoldstatus(int foldStatus) in GetSensorIdWithFoldstatus() argument
124 if (displayModeMap.find(foldStatus) != displayModeMap.end()) { in GetSensorIdWithFoldstatus()
125 return displayModeMap[foldStatus].sensorId; in GetSensorIdWithFoldstatus()
H A Dbrightness_service.cpp148 void BrightnessService::FoldStatusLisener::OnFoldStatusChanged(Rosen::FoldStatus foldStatus) in OnFoldStatusChanged() argument
150 DISPLAY_HILOGI(FEAT_BRIGHTNESS, "OnFoldStatusChanged currenFoldStatus=%{public}d", foldStatus); in OnFoldStatusChanged()
151 if (mLastFoldStatus == foldStatus) { in OnFoldStatusChanged()
158 int displayId = BrightnessService::Get().GetDisplayIdWithFoldstatus(foldStatus); in OnFoldStatusChanged()
164 if (Rosen::FoldStatus::FOLDED == foldStatus || Rosen::FoldStatus::EXPAND == foldStatus) { in OnFoldStatusChanged()
165 int sensorId = BrightnessService::Get().GetSensorIdWithFoldstatus(foldStatus); in OnFoldStatusChanged()
175 } else if (Rosen::FoldStatus::HALF_FOLD == foldStatus) { in OnFoldStatusChanged()
189 mLastFoldStatus = foldStatus; in OnFoldStatusChanged()
1222 int BrightnessService::GetDisplayIdWithFoldstatus(Rosen::FoldStatus foldStatus) in GetDisplayIdWithFoldstatus() argument
1227 int BrightnessService::GetSensorIdWithFoldstatus(Rosen::FoldStatus foldStatus) in GetSensorIdWithFoldstatus() argument
[all …]
H A Dcalculation_manager.cpp322 int BrightnessCalculationManager::GetDisplayIdWithFoldstatus(int foldStatus) in GetDisplayIdWithFoldstatus() argument
324 return mBrightnessCalculationCurve.GetDisplayIdWithFoldstatus(foldStatus); in GetDisplayIdWithFoldstatus()
327 int BrightnessCalculationManager::GetSensorIdWithFoldstatus(int foldStatus) in GetSensorIdWithFoldstatus() argument
329 return mBrightnessCalculationCurve.GetSensorIdWithFoldstatus(foldStatus); in GetSensorIdWithFoldstatus()
/ohos5.0/foundation/window/window_manager/window_scene/session_manager/src/fold_screen_controller/
H A Dfold_screen_policy.cpp45 void FoldScreenPolicy::SetFoldStatus(FoldStatus foldStatus) in SetFoldStatus() argument
47 WLOGI("SetFoldStatus FoldStatus: %{public}d", foldStatus); in SetFoldStatus()
48 currentFoldStatus_ = foldStatus; in SetFoldStatus()
49 lastFoldStatus_ = foldStatus; in SetFoldStatus()
52 void FoldScreenPolicy::SendSensorResult(FoldStatus foldStatus) {} in SendSensorResult() argument
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/folder_stack/
H A Dfolder_stack_event_info.h27 …FolderEventInfo(FoldStatus foldStatus) : BaseEventInfo("FolderStackInfo"), folderState_(foldStatus in FolderEventInfo() argument
28 FolderEventInfo(FoldStatus foldStatus, bool intoHover, Rotation rotation, WindowMode windowMode) in FolderEventInfo() argument
29 …: BaseEventInfo("FolderStackInfo"), folderState_(foldStatus), isHoverMode_(intoHover), appRotation… in FolderEventInfo()
H A Dfolder_stack_pattern.cpp131 void FolderStackPattern::RefreshStack(FoldStatus foldStatus) in RefreshStack() argument
133 TAG_LOGD(AceLogTag::ACE_FOLDER_STACK, "the current folding state is:%{public}d", foldStatus); in RefreshStack()
134 currentFoldStatus_ = foldStatus; in RefreshStack()
181 void FolderStackPattern::OnFolderStateChangeSend(FoldStatus foldStatus) in OnFolderStateChangeSend() argument
183 FolderEventInfo event(foldStatus); in OnFolderStateChangeSend()
251 auto foldStatus = displayInfo->GetFoldStatus(); in SetAutoRotate() local
256 if (autoHalfFold && foldStatus == FoldStatus::HALF_FOLD && orientation != Orientation::SENSOR) { in SetAutoRotate()
H A Dfolder_stack_pattern.h69 void RefreshStack(FoldStatus foldStatus);
71 void OnFolderStateChangeSend(FoldStatus foldStatus);
/ohos5.0/docs/zh-cn/application-dev/reference/apis-arkui/arkui-ts/
H A Dts-container-folderstack.md91 onFolderStateChange(callback: (event: { foldStatus: FoldStatus }) => void)
103 | callback | (event: { foldStatus: FoldStatus }) => void | 是 | 当前设备的折叠状态。 |
130 | foldStatus | [FoldStatus](ts-appendix-enums.md#foldstatus11) | 是 | 当前设备的折叠状态。…
196 if (msg.foldStatus === FoldStatus.FOLD_STATUS_EXPANDED) {
198 } else if (msg.foldStatus === FoldStatus.FOLD_STATUS_HALF_FOLDED) {
206 console.log('this foldStatus:' + msg.foldStatus);
/ohos5.0/foundation/arkui/ace_engine/adapter/ohos/entrance/window/
H A Dfoldable_window_ohos.cpp35 auto foldStatus = Rosen::DisplayManager::GetInstance().GetFoldStatus(); in IsFoldExpand() local
36 if ((foldStatus == Rosen::FoldStatus::EXPAND) || (foldStatus == Rosen::FoldStatus::HALF_FOLD)) { in IsFoldExpand()
/ohos5.0/foundation/arkui/ace_engine/advanced_ui_component/foldsplitcontainer/interfaces/
H A Dfoldsplitcontainer.js115 this.foldStatus = display.FoldStatus.FOLD_STATUS_UNKNOWN;
180 if (s2.foldStatus !== undefined) {
181 this.foldStatus = s2.foldStatus;
285 this.foldStatus = display.getFoldStatus();
292 if (this.foldStatus !== j4) {
293 this.foldStatus = j4;
441 foldStatus: this.foldStatus,
454 if (this.foldStatus === display.FoldStatus.FOLD_STATUS_FOLDED) {
485 if (this.foldStatus === display.FoldStatus.FOLD_STATUS_EXPANDED) {
488 this.foldStatus === display.FoldStatus.FOLD_STATUS_HALF_FOLDED
[all …]
/ohos5.0/foundation/window/window_manager/previewer/src/
H A Dwindow_display.cpp32 void PreviewerDisplay::SetFoldStatus(const FoldStatus foldStatus) in SetFoldStatus() argument
34 foldStatus_ = foldStatus; in SetFoldStatus()
/ohos5.0/foundation/distributeddatamgr/pasteboard/services/dialog/PasteboardDialog/entry/src/main/ets/pages/
H A DPasteboardSwitch.ets406 private refreshFoldStatus(foldStatus: display.FoldStatus): void {
407 …console.info(`${TAG} refreshFoldStatus in. foldStatus: ${foldStatus}. startReason: ${this.startRea…
409 if (foldStatus === display.FoldStatus.FOLD_STATUS_FOLDED) {
411 console.info(`${TAG} foldStatus: ${foldStatus}. this.isShowBack: ${this.isShowBack}`);
414 console.info(`${TAG} foldStatus: ${foldStatus}. this.isShowBack: ${this.isShowBack}`);
426 display.on('foldStatusChange', (foldStatus: display.FoldStatus) => {
427 let foldStatusValue = foldStatus.valueOf();
/ohos5.0/base/powermgr/display_manager/brightness_manager/include/
H A Dcalculation_curve.h43 int GetDisplayIdWithFoldstatus(int foldStatus);
44 int GetSensorIdWithFoldstatus(int foldStatus);
H A Dcalculation_manager.h45 int GetDisplayIdWithFoldstatus(int foldStatus);
46 int GetSensorIdWithFoldstatus(int foldStatus);
/ohos5.0/foundation/arkui/ace_engine/advanced_ui_component/foldsplitcontainer/source/
H A Dfoldsplitcontainer.ets247 foldStatus: display.FoldStatus;
453 private foldStatus: display.FoldStatus = display.FoldStatus.FOLD_STATUS_UNKNOWN;
468 this.foldStatus = display.getFoldStatus();
469 display.on('foldStatusChange', (foldStatus) => {
470 if (this.foldStatus !== foldStatus) {
471 this.foldStatus = foldStatus;
561 foldStatus: this.foldStatus,
576 if (this.foldStatus === display.FoldStatus.FOLD_STATUS_FOLDED) {
606 if (this.foldStatus === display.FoldStatus.FOLD_STATUS_EXPANDED) {
608 } else if (this.foldStatus === display.FoldStatus.FOLD_STATUS_HALF_FOLDED) {
[all …]
/ohos5.0/foundation/window/window_manager/window_scene/test/dms_unittest/
H A Dfold_screen_controller_test.cpp225 FoldStatus foldStatus = FoldStatus::HALF_FOLD; variable
227 fsc_.SetFoldStatus(foldStatus);
241 FoldStatus foldStatus = FoldStatus::HALF_FOLD; variable
243 fsc_.SetFoldStatus(foldStatus);
244 ASSERT_EQ(fsc_.GetFoldStatus(), foldStatus);
/ohos5.0/foundation/window/window_manager/dm/src/zidl/
H A Ddisplay_manager_agent_stub.cpp133 uint32_t foldStatus; in OnRemoteRequest() local
134 if (!data.ReadUint32(foldStatus)) { in OnRemoteRequest()
138 NotifyFoldStatusChanged(static_cast<FoldStatus>(foldStatus)); in OnRemoteRequest()
/ohos5.0/base/hiviewdfx/hiview/plugins/usage_event_report/cache/include/
H A Dfold_event_cacher.h47 void Accumulative(int foldStatus, uint64_t duration, std::map<int, uint64_t>& durations);
48 int64_t GetFoldStatusDuration(const int foldStatus, std::map<int, uint64_t>& durations);
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/common/
H A Ddisplay_info.h87 void SetFoldStatus(FoldStatus foldStatus) in SetFoldStatus() argument
89 foldStatus_ = foldStatus; in SetFoldStatus()
/ohos5.0/foundation/distributedhardware/distributed_hardware_fwk/application/entry/src/main/ets/pages/
H A DContinueSwitch.ets509 private refreshFoldStatus(foldStatus: display.FoldStatus): void {
510 …logger.info(`${TAG} refreshFoldStatus in. foldStatus: ${foldStatus}. startReason: ${this.startReas…
512 if (foldStatus === display.FoldStatus.FOLD_STATUS_FOLDED) {
514 logger.info(`${TAG} foldStatus: ${foldStatus}. this.isShowBack: ${this.isShowBack}`);
517 logger.info(`${TAG} foldStatus: ${foldStatus}. this.isShowBack: ${this.isShowBack}`);
529 display.on('foldStatusChange', (foldStatus: display.FoldStatus) => {
530 let foldStatusValue = foldStatus.valueOf();
/ohos5.0/foundation/window/window_manager/dmserver/src/
H A Ddisplay_manager_agent_controller.cpp207 void DisplayManagerAgentController::NotifyFoldStatusChanged(FoldStatus foldStatus) in NotifyFoldStatusChanged() argument
213 WLOGI("FoldStatus is : %{public}u", foldStatus); in NotifyFoldStatusChanged()
215 agent->NotifyFoldStatusChanged(foldStatus); in NotifyFoldStatusChanged()
/ohos5.0/foundation/window/window_manager/window_scene/session_manager/include/fold_screen_controller/
H A Dfold_screen_policy.h42 virtual void SendSensorResult(FoldStatus foldStatus);
57 void SetFoldStatus(FoldStatus foldStatus);

1234